The Federal highway 99 (BAB 99 or A 99), too Munich motorway ring called, is the bypass for Munich. The ring is not yet closed and connects several motorways and enables Munich to bypass.

background

Autobahn 99 was designed as a complete ring in the 1930s. There are still parts missing to this day.

km 5Symbol: tunnelAubing tunnel, Length 1935 m, is Bavaria's longest motorway tunnel, with Speed ​​control systems in both directions.

km 9 motorway triangle Symbol: KNMunich-Allach A99a

The Eschenried clasp can only be reached from the A 99 by vehicles coming from the east. Continue to the A8 in the direction Stuttgart. Coming from Stuttgart you can only drive east onto the A 99. So it is not a real motorway triangle, but a shortening of the connection to A8 (which cannot be reached via the Munich-West motorway junction).
